Materials Needed

Drawing a dog sitting down is a great way to practice your drawing skills. Before you begin, make sure you have the right materials. The most important material you need is paper. This can be a sketchpad, a piece of printer paper, or any type of drawing paper you may have. You will also need some drawing tools such as a pencil, a mechanical pencil, a graphite pencil, a kneaded eraser, and a blending stump. If you are having trouble blending your colors, you may also want to consider using a blending marker.

Start With the Outline

Once you have the materials you need, you can start drawing your dog. Start by drawing a circle for the head. Then draw a line for the body. This will be the outline for the dog. You can also draw some lines for the legs and tail. Once you have the outline in place, you can start adding details to the drawing. For example, you can draw the eyes, nose, and mouth of the dog. You can also add details such as fur, whiskers, and other features.

Adding Color and Texture

When you are done with the outline, you can start adding color and texture to the drawing. Start by adding a base color to the dog’s coat. You can use pencils, markers, or paints to do this. Once you have the base color in place, you can start adding shadows and highlights to create a more realistic look. To add texture, you can use a blending marker or a blending stump to blend the colors together.
